About 32 Barton Close

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

32 Barton Close is a three-bedroom detached house in Plymouth (PL7 2GU). It has a recorded floor area of 91 m² (around 980 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(October 2024)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. Earlier certificates rated it C (November 2010);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, lighting went from Average to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and roof ef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include a conservatory.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.

Most recent transfer was May 2025 at £337,500 — fresh data. Across 2001–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 3.8%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£345/sq ft) was about 69.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
